2011 BMW 3-Series and 2014 Nissan Versa Specifications

Model Year 2011 2014  
Model BMW 3-Series Nissan Versa  
Engine  
Transmission  
Drivetrain  
Body 4dr Sedan 4dr Sedan  
      Difference
Wheelbase 108.7 in 102.4 in 6.3 in
Length 178.2 in 175.4 in 2.8 in
Width 71.5 in 66.7 in 4.8 in
Height 55.9 in 59.6 in -3.7 in
Curb Weight 3340 lb. 2354 lb. 986 lb.
Fuel Capacity 15.9 gal. 10.8 gal. 5.1 gal.
Headroom, Row 1 38.5 in 39.8 in -1.3 in
Shoulder Room, Row 1 55.4 in 51.7 in 3.7 in
Hip Room, Row 1 0.0 in 48.1 in -48.1 in
Legroom, Row 1 41.5 in 41.8 in -0.3 in
Headroom, Row 2 37.5 in 37.0 in 0.5 in
Shoulder Room, Row 2 55.1 in 51.9 in 3.2 in
Hip Room, Row 2 0.0 in 46.2 in -46.2 in
Legroom, Row 2 34.6 in 37.0 in -2.4 in
Total Legroom 76.1 in (over 2 rows) 78.8 in (over 2 rows) -2.7 in
Cargo Volume 12.0 ft3 14.8 ft3 -2.8 ft3

TrueDelta Reviews the Seat Room and Comfort of the 2011 BMW 3-Series

2011 BMW 3-Series Seat Room and Comfort: Pros
YearComment
2012 Another surprising strength for the new BMW 3-Series. There's more room in back than in competing cars, and the seat is comfortably positioned and shaped. see full BMW 3-Series review

What Our Members Are Saying about the Seat Room and Comfort of the 2014 Nissan Versa

2014 Nissan Versa Seat Room and Comfort: Pros
YearBody/PowertrainComment
2014 0 I was expecting zero room in the back, but I sat in the backseat even with the drivers seat adjusted far back (I'm 5'11" but long legs and tend to adjust seats to the back end of their travel), I had reasonable legroom for a very compact car. The seat covering material was pleasant as well. see full Nissan Versa review
2013 4dr Sedan 109-horsepower 1.6L I4
5-speed manual FWD
Even with the front seats slid all the way back, this car still has more room than almost any other car -- almost as much room as a BMW 780IL. see full Nissan Versa review
